Police: Toddler was in car when man walked up, shot driver



DES MOINES, Wash. -- A man was shot in a parked car Wednesday afternoon outside of a convenience store in Des Moines, according to police.

Investigators say four people, including a littler girl, were inside the car at the time of the shooting. They say the driver of a dark SUV walked over to the driver of a white Lincoln and started a conversation.

About five minutes later, police say the man standing outside of the car pulled out a gun and shot the driver of the white car.

Police say nobody else in the car was injured.



Officials say the victim was taken to Harborview Medical Center with life-threatening injuries.

Police say the suspect reamins on the loose. A description was not released, but detectives said they were looking at surveillance video taken in the area.
